# Build Provenance: Export Retry Path (Quillbasin)

For the security review: failed exports are retried up to three times by the Quillbasin worker, and yes, each retry re-verifies the artifact signature — we don't trust a cached verdict from the first attempt. Retries never widen scope; the original export manifest is immutable and hashed into the job record. If an attacker swaps the payload mid-retry, verification fails closed. Every retry chain is anchored to the originating build token, reproduced just below.

build token for tawif-bahip: htk31_68bba16e1afabfef4ecc69408c06f16

FINANCE REVIEW — COMMISSION SCHEME

Revised scheme for Oakspur Trading reviewed. Payout-to-revenue ratio falls from 6.1% to 5.4%. Accelerators capped at 2x. Clawbacks extended to twelve months. Forecast impact: neutral year one, accretive thereafter. Department heads should confirm headcount assumptions by month-end. Strategic rationale appears in the note below.

management briefing: Headcount on the Belix team goes from 60 to 93 by the end of November. Gross margin on Belix came in at 23 percent against a plan of 47 percent.

Handover note — payroll export change

From this cycle onward, Wagewright exports payroll files in the v3 column layout: the tax-code and cost-centre fields swapped positions, and dates are now ISO format. Older imports into Tallyhouse will reject v3 files until customers update their mapping templates. Expect tickets from accountants who download exports early in the month. Do not advise manual file edits — point them to the template update instead. The step-by-step customer guide is on the internal page below.

runbook for yadup-fahif: https://jira.qorvelcorp.internal/spaces/spaces/spaces/b46212397071